CSS怎么设置点击图片切换 css怎么设置div宽度
css设置最小宽度主要使用min-width属性,其作用是保证元素不会小于指定宽度,内容即使很少。1. min-width用于防止元素内容过少而过窄,影响布局;2. 它与width的区别在于min-width设定是最小宽度,而width设定固定宽度;3. 在响应式设计中,min-width常与媒体查询结合使用,以配备不同的屏幕尺寸;4. 常见应用场景包括按钮、导航栏、关联式布局和模式框等;5. 处理min-width与其他属性冲突时,需注意优先级width,但受max-width限制,并可结合overflow和box-sizing控制布局效果。
CSS设置最小宽度,主要使用min-width属性。它确保元素不会小于指定宽度,即使至少。
解决内容:
使用min-width属性可以为元素设置其最小宽度。例如,min-width: 300px;会确保元素至少有300像素宽。如果内容超过这个宽度,元素会相应扩展。
立即学习“前端免费学习笔记(深入)”;
CSS min-width 属性有什么用?
min-width的主要用途是控制元素的最小尺寸,防止元素因过少而变得稀疏,从而影响布局。例如,在响应式设计中,可以保证某些元素在小屏幕上保持眼球性,避免挤压变形。另外,min-width也能与max-width结合使用,具有创建一定范围宽度的元素内容,实现更灵活的布局控制。
min-width与width属性的区别是什么?
width属性设置元素的固定宽度,而min-width设置元素的最小宽度。当元素的内容少于min-width指定的值时,元素会保持min-width的宽度;当内容超过min-width时,元素会扩展以适应内容。 idth会强制元素指定的宽度,忽略内容的实际大小(除非使用overflow处理溢出)。如果同时设置了width和min-width,且min-width大于width,则min-width会覆盖宽度。
如何使用min-width实现响应式布局?
在响应式布局中,m in-width 通常与媒体查询结合使用。例如,可以设置某个元素的 min-width 为某个值特定,然后在缩小尺寸的屏幕上通过媒体查询调整这个值,以确保元素在不同屏幕下始终保持良好的控制性。避免元素在小屏幕上变得过窄,影响用户体验。
min-width在实际项目中的应用场景有哪些?按钮: 导航栏:确保导航栏在不同屏幕尺寸下保持一定的宽度,避免挤压变形。布局式布局:为布局设置min-width,确保布局内容即使知道也能保持一致的视觉效果。形态框/弹窗:限制模态框的最小宽度,内容过少时模态框的宽度过度局促。
如何处理min-width与其他CSS属性的冲突?
避免min-width与max-width同时使用时,注意需要它们的优先级。min-width会覆盖宽度,而max-width会限制元素的最大宽度。如果元素的内容超过max-width,则会发生溢出。
可以使用overflow属性来控制溢出内容的处理方式,例如,overflow:auto;会在必要时显示滚动条。另外,box-sizing属性也影响min-width的计算方式,box-sizing:border-box;tpadding和border包含在元素的总宽度中,可能会影响min-width的实际效果。
以上就是css怎样设置最小宽度css内容最小宽度属性解析的详细?,更多请关注乐哥常识网其他相关文章!